My wife and I had been to St Thomas several years ago as a couple. At the time we had visited St John and loved the beaches and the relaxed feel of the island. When we left, we promised each other we would come back and bring our college age children. We had always enjoyed family vacations where we stayed in a house or villa as a family. We found Eureka on the web and it met our expectation and exceeded them! The house is situated on a hill overlooking Chocolate Hole and Hart Bay. The view is fantastic! There's a porch across the entire back side of the house is great for sitting and looking out at the sea. I never tired of the view. The house was plenty larger for the four of us. There are two large bedrooms, one on either side of a large Great Room with attached kitchen, Each bedroom had it's own bathroom with shower. There was plenty of space in the Great Room for use all to relax there. The house comes with wireless and cable tv so we could all stay connected and informed. The kitchen was small, but complete. We just ate breakfast and snacks in the house. The restaurants on the island were great so we ended up eating out every night. The nightlife Cruz Bay kept us out late a few nights! A couple things you need to consider when you stay a Eureka. The road to Eureka is steep at times. Nothing difficult to drive, but your really know you are climbing the hill when you drive up the road to the house. When you turn off the road, there as a substantial cement culvert you need to transverse to get the vehicle down to the house. We were told to rent a car with high clearance and we did. We rented an Explorer and it had no trouble getting over the culvert, but can image a small car getting stuck trying to go over it. There is a steep driveway to the house. The first time we went down it I was questioning my ability to do this. After driving it a couple times, it was no trouble. This is a house that is a bit of work to get to, but it is well worth the experience! If you get the appropriate vehicle, Eureka is a really great place to stay. The experience of spending a week together was great for our family. The house was clean and everything we needed was there to just move in. All we needed to bring was food and drinks. We had a great time. It's a great place. St John is a wonderful place to vacation. The beaches are incredible. Cruz Bay is a short drive away. I'd say there again!

My family recently returned from a week in this lovely home perched high above Chocolate Hole and Rendezvous Bay in St. John and it truly was paradise. The home is lovely -- very airy and wood everywhere, which made it seem almost like you were in Bali. In the evenings the sunsets are directly in front of you and are spectacular, and then as the sun goes down (& until almost mid-day the next day, when the sun makes it over the higher points surrounding the back of the house) the elevation brings in a very pleasant cool breeze. The home is divided into upper and lower sections, each having its own kitchen (although the lower section kitchen is small) and this is also a great way to divide space (or get rid of kids!). The location is close to Cruz Bay, so getting into town for restaurants, supplies etc is easy -- but the location also offers a quick escape to the beaches we prefer on the Eastern (opposite) end of St. John. We have been coming to St John for 25 years and this was our favorite house, no doubt about it. It is Paradise in Paradise.
